Apple has released Xcode 26.6, adding support for a third coding assistant to the company’s integrated development environment software. Starting with version 26.6, Xcode now supports Google Gemini as ...
Vibe coding is a practice where people use AI tools to generate software code by describing what they want in plain language to the tool, with little to no traditional programming knowledge required.
The path from block-based programming to vibe coding represents a shift from mastering the mechanics of implementation to ...
Xcode 27 will let developers natively use Google Gemini, in addition to Claude Code and OpenAI Codex, to plan, write, and review code.
The improved AI agent access in Xcode has made vibe coding astoundingly simple for beginners, to a level where some apps can be made without manually writing any code at all. Here's what we found. The ...
Apple is expanding Xcode's role from code editor to active collaborator, adding built-in agentic coding tools that can plan, execute, and iterate on development tasks alongside developers. On Tuesday, ...
Code::Blocks and Dev-C++ remain reliable options for beginners due to simplicity and ease of setup The best IDE depends on project type, coding style, and the developer's needs for speed and ...
These books are beginner-friendly with step-by-step Swift guidance. They cover both fundamentals and practical iOS/SwiftUI applications. Updated for 2025, they include the latest Swift features and ...
What if creating your very own app wasn’t as daunting as it sounds? Imagine skipping the steep learning curve of coding and diving straight into building something functional and personalized, without ...
Apple’s iOS powers millions of iPhones and iPads worldwide. With the ever-growing demand for mobile apps, iOS development has become one of the most rewarding and high-paying career paths. If you are ...
The rise of vibe coding is based on the promise of services like GPT-5: that in the future, you won’t have to know how to program at all in order to “create” software — you’ll just need to know how to ...